Owen Siebring | Prep Girls Hoops Scout
Gemma is just finishing her 8th grade year, so she hasn’t played a minute of high school ball yet. But she showed this weekend that she’s ready for the big time.
Gemma has all that you could want in a forward. She can score at all 3 levels: lining up a 3-pointer, taking it hard to the rim, or dropping in a midrange jumper. She has tremendous footwork, and already showcased some great moves when she’s driving from the outside to the rim.
Offensively she’s an all-around weapon, and on defense she’s an obstacle who’s nearly impossible to work around. She stands her ground, and is able to use her speed to defend a guard or a post player.
Gemma has size and strength, and she’s already confident in her free throw shooting. At one point on Saturday night, she made 4 straight freebies. And with her physicality and size, she’s able to get to the line a lot.
Gemma will be a great +/- kind of player when she gets to high school. The team is very different when she’s not on the floor, and she brings a vast skillset to the floor.

Read EvaluationOwen Siebring | Prep Girls Hoops Scout
Gemma is another 8th grader, who played up against older competition this weekend. And she showed an impressive level of size and skill against her opponents. She’s normally not a post player, but with a lack of tall players on her team-that’s where she played this weekend. And she was dominant under the hoop. Defensively, it’s challenging to get around her; and on offense she has good hands, and is able to score at will-dropping 21 points in her last of 3 games on Saturday
She has a nearly impossible skill-set to defend. Her post game is outstanding, she can pull up for midrange shots, and she’ll bury a 3-pointer if you leave her open. And her footwork and elusiveness is so strong that she can go from outside to inside in just a few steps. And her vision and handles are so elite that she can stop on a dime and dribble back out when she needs to reassess the situation.
Gemma’s physicality also draws a lot of contact, which creates a lot of foul shots for her. And she’s already very trustworthy at the line. I saw her go 4/4 on freebies during one of her games, which is never a guarantee for a player who’s just coming out of middle school.
